Comme toutes les espèces vivantes, toutes les cultures humaines ont eu leur propre monde. La modernité occidentale, à partir du XVIIe siècle, est le seul paradigme qui ait privé le sujet humain de cosmicité, en reléguant « le monde » à l’état d’objet. Au siècle dernier, cela aboutit à ce que l’architecte Rem Koolhaas a nommé junkspace, l'« espace foutoir ». Par-delà la détérioration de l'environnement, cette acosmie globalisée atteint aujourd'hui au cosmocide. Au Pérou, comme dans tous les pays colonisés ou en développement, ne faut-il pas alors s’inspirer de la cosmicité des communautés autochtones ? Mais peut-on faire face aux réalités contemporaines et à venir ? Et créativement « recosmiser » l'existence humaine sur la Terre ?

"HOME, l’habitat ouvert et sur-mesure" conçu par l’architecte Pascal Gontier, est un nouveau type de logement collectif capable d’offrir à ses occupants des appartements adaptés à leurs besoins et à leurs désirs. La démarche qui le permet appelle une implication active des futurs habitants. La méthode BOB, ses règles de composition et sa bibliothèque des éléments de façade laissent libre cours à l’imagination de chacun, tout en garantissant un ensemble harmonieux.

In 1929, the great Swiss historian and architecture critic Sigfried Giedion (1888–1968)—later the author of the classics "Space, Time and Architecture" (1941) and "Mechanization Takes Command" (1948)—issued Befreites Wohnen (Liberated Dwelling), a small but vocal architecture manifesto and an early expression of modernist housing ideology. From the vision of an international architectural modernism (a mission with which Giedion was involved as the first secretary-general of the International Congresses of Modern Architecture, between 1928 and 1959) to debates on the industrialization of construction processes and their impact on public housing, Liberated Dwelling expresses the dreams and anxieties of early 20th-century modernist architecture.

Álvaro’s Siza’s public housing projects, designed at great scale and complexity against the backdrop of the Portuguese Revolution, obliged him to articulate a position that was nuanced and ideologically forceful. Such projects developed over long periods, in response to shifts in policy, funding and political climate. For an architect whose work develops always through the iterative sketch, this challenging process, combined with the scale and cultural ambition of the projects themselves, produced the densest imaginable mass of drawings.

"The Continuous Monument", developed by the Italian collective Superstudio during summer 1969, is one of the most known visionary projects within the history of architecture. In sketchbooks Number 11 and 12, dated over a few months between May and November 1969, much of the story of the Continuous Monument emerges – as it were, fully-fledged – from its first conception as a belt around Florence, and its later ambitious circumnavigation of the globe, to its diffident public manifestation – at the scale of a gallery – for the first of the two exhibitions in Graz in 1969. The drawings became the basis of the now better-known Superstudio collages.

L’exemple le plus célèbre du principe de conception de logements résidentiels modernistes mis au point par Le Corbusier se situe à Marseille et a été construit entre 1947 et 1952. En 2006, Jean-Marc Drut a restauré méticuleusement un appartement acheté dans l’immeuble, un projet qui a suscité l'intérêt des fans du travail de Le Corbusier. L'idée est alors venue d'approfondir l'analyse graphique de la réalité matérielle et des détails de l'appartement, et de publier les résultats de la recherche. Cette publication, qui correspond à la forme du volume republié de « L'architecture vivante » sur E.1027 House by the Sea, comprend de nouveaux documents et illustrations.
